Skip to content

Commit 54cc42c

Browse files
committed
[CI] Update configuration
Signed-off-by: Frederic Pillon <[email protected]>
1 parent 01481e4 commit 54cc42c

File tree

2 files changed

+55
-27
lines changed

2 files changed

+55
-27
lines changed

CI/build/conf/cores_config.json

+54-27
Original file line numberDiff line numberDiff line change
@@ -23,9 +23,55 @@
2323
],
2424
"sketches": [
2525
{
26+
"comment": "By default, ignore all those boards",
27+
"pattern": "^.*$",
28+
"applicable": false,
29+
"boards": [
30+
"AFROFLIGHT_F103CB_12M",
31+
"BLACKPILL_F103CB",
32+
"BLACK_F407VG",
33+
"BLACK_F407ZE",
34+
"BLACK_F407ZG",
35+
"BLUEPILL_F103C6",
36+
"BLUEPILL_F103CB",
37+
"DEMO_F030F4_16M",
38+
"DEMO_F030F4_HSI",
39+
"Generic_F103R8T6",
40+
"Generic_F103RBT6",
41+
"Generic_F103RCT6",
42+
"Generic_F103ZC",
43+
"Generic_F103ZD",
44+
"Generic_F103ZE",
45+
"Generic_F103ZF",
46+
"Generic_F401CB",
47+
"Generic_F401CC",
48+
"Generic_F401CD",
49+
"Generic_F401RB",
50+
"Generic_F401RC",
51+
"Generic_F401RD",
52+
"Generic_F407VE",
53+
"Generic_F410C8",
54+
"Generic_F410R8",
55+
"Generic_F411CC",
56+
"Generic_F411RE",
57+
"Generic_F412CE",
58+
"Generic_F412RE",
59+
"Generic_F413CG",
60+
"Generic_F413RG",
61+
"Generic_F417VE",
62+
"Generic_F423CH",
63+
"Generic_F446RC",
64+
"NUCLEO_H743ZI",
65+
"NUCLEO_L496ZG",
66+
"NUCLEO_L4R5ZI",
67+
"RAK811_TRACKERA"
68+
]
69+
},
70+
{
71+
"comment": "Ignore also those boards except for BareMinimum",
2672
"pattern": "^((?!BareMinimum).)*$",
2773
"applicable": false,
28-
"boards": [ "DEMO_F030F4", "DEMO_F030F4_16M", "DEMO_F030F4_HSI", "RHF76_052" ]
74+
"boards": [ "DEMO_F030F4", "RHF76_052" ]
2975
},
3076
{
3177
"pattern": "DISCO_IOT_|M24SR64-Y|MX25R6435F",
@@ -52,13 +98,9 @@
5298
"applicable": false,
5399
"boards": [
54100
"AFROFLIGHT_F103CB",
55-
"AFROFLIGHT_F103CB_12M",
56101
"ARMED_V1",
57102
"BLUE_F407VE_Mini",
58103
"BLACKPILL_F103C8",
59-
"BLACKPILL_F103CB",
60-
"BLUEPILL_F103C6",
61-
"BLUEPILL_F103C8",
62104
"BLUEPILL_F103CB",
63105
"BLACKPILL_F303CC",
64106
"BLACKPILL_F401CC",
@@ -67,9 +109,6 @@
67109
"EEXTR_F030_V1",
68110
"ELEKTOR_F072C8",
69111
"FEATHER_F405",
70-
"Generic_F103R8T6",
71-
"Generic_F103RBT6",
72-
"Generic_F103RCT6",
73112
"Generic_F103RET6",
74113
"HY_TinySTM103TB",
75114
"MALYANM200_F070CB",
@@ -85,7 +124,6 @@
85124
"PRNTR_V2",
86125
"RUMBA32",
87126
"RAK811_TRACKER",
88-
"RAK811_TRACKERA",
89127
"REMRAM_V1",
90128
"Sparky_V1",
91129
"Wraith32_V1"
@@ -105,14 +143,14 @@
105143
"pattern": "Firmata/",
106144
"applicable": false,
107145
"boards": [
108-
"BLUEPILL_F103C6", "EEXTR_F030_V1", "ELEKTOR_F072C8", "MALYANM200_F103CB",
146+
"EEXTR_F030_V1", "ELEKTOR_F072C8", "MALYANM200_F103CB",
109147
"PX_HER0", "STEVAL_MKSBOX1V1", "VAKE_F446VE", "Wraith32_V1"
110148
]
111149
},
112150
{
113151
"pattern": "Blink(WithoutDelay)?",
114152
"applicable": false,
115-
"boards": [ "EEXTR_F030_V1", "MALYANM200_F103CB", "PRNTR_V2" ]
153+
"boards": [ "EEXTR_F030_V1", "FYSETC_S6", "MALYANM200_F103CB", "PRNTR_V2" ]
116154
},
117155
{
118156
"pattern": "STM32SD",
@@ -123,7 +161,7 @@
123161
"pattern": "Ethernet/|STM32FreeRTOS",
124162
"applicable": false,
125163
"boards": [
126-
"BLUEPILL_F103C6", "EEXTR_F030_V1", "MALYANM200_F103CB", "NUCLEO_F030R8",
164+
"EEXTR_F030_V1", "FYSETC_S6", "MALYANM200_F103CB", "NUCLEO_F030R8",
127165
"NUCLEO_L031K6", "PRNTR_V2" ]
128166
},
129167
{
@@ -152,22 +190,15 @@
152190
"applicable": false,
153191
"boards": [
154192
"AFROFLIGHT_F103CB",
155-
"AFROFLIGHT_F103CB_12M",
156193
"ARMED_V1",
157194
"BLACKPILL_F103C8",
158-
"BLACKPILL_F103CB",
159-
"BLUEPILL_F103C6",
160195
"BLUEPILL_F103C8",
161-
"BLUEPILL_F103CB",
162196
"BLACKPILL_F303CC",
163197
"BLACKPILL_F401CC",
164198
"BLUE_F407VE_Mini",
165199
"CoreBoard_F401RC",
166200
"DIYMORE_F407VGT",
167201
"EEXTR_F030_V1",
168-
"Generic_F103R8T6",
169-
"Generic_F103RBT6",
170-
"Generic_F103RCT6",
171202
"Generic_F103RET6",
172203
"HY_TinySTM103TB",
173204
"MALYANM200_F070CB",
@@ -198,16 +229,15 @@
198229
"applicable": false,
199230
"boards": [
200231
"ARMED_V1",
201-
"BLUEPILL_F103C6",
202232
"EEXTR_F030_V1",
203233
"ELEKTOR_F072C8",
204234
"FEATHER_F405",
235+
"FYSETC_S6",
205236
"MALYANM200_F103CB",
206237
"NUCLEO_L031K6",
207238
"PRNTR_V2",
208239
"PX_HER0",
209240
"RAK811_TRACKER",
210-
"RAK811_TRACKERA",
211241
"REMRAM_V1",
212242
"STEVAL_MKSBOX1V1",
213243
"THUNDERPACK_F411",
@@ -223,7 +253,6 @@
223253
"EEXTR_F030_V1",
224254
"PX_HER0",
225255
"RAK811_TRACKER",
226-
"RAK811_TRACKERA",
227256
"REMRAM_V1",
228257
"STEVAL_MKSBOX1V1",
229258
"THUNDERPACK_F411",
@@ -237,19 +266,18 @@
237266
"ARMED_V1",
238267
"EEXTR_F030_V1",
239268
"RAK811_TRACKER",
240-
"RAK811_TRACKERA",
241269
"STEVAL_MKSBOX1V1"
242270
]
243271
},
244272
{
245273
"pattern": "SerialLoop|Tests_basic_functions",
246274
"applicable": false,
247-
"boards": [ "BLUEPILL_F103C6", "NUCLEO_L031K6", "Wraith32_V1" ]
275+
"boards": [ "NUCLEO_L031K6", "Wraith32_V1" ]
248276
},
249277
{
250278
"pattern": "(Alarm)?TimedWak(e)?up|SerialDeepSleep",
251279
"applicable": false,
252-
"boards": [ "EEXTR_F030_V1", "MALYANM200_F103CB", "PRNTR_V2", "STEVAL_MKSBOX1V1" ]
280+
"boards": [ "EEXTR_F030_V1", "FYSETC_S6", "MALYANM200_F103CB", "PRNTR_V2", "STEVAL_MKSBOX1V1" ]
253281
},
254282
{
255283
"pattern": "ArduinoISP",
@@ -278,8 +306,7 @@
278306
"pattern": "PWM_FullConfiguration",
279307
"applicable": false,
280308
"boards": [
281-
"GENERIC_F401RB", "GENERIC_F401RC", "GENERIC_F401RD", "GENERIC_F401RE",
282-
"HY_TinySTM103TB", "THUNDERPACK_F411", "THUNDERPACK_L072"
309+
"GENERIC_F401RE", "HY_TinySTM103TB", "THUNDERPACK_F411", "THUNDERPACK_L072"
283310
]
284311
},
285312
{

CI/build/conf/cores_config_ci.json

+1
Original file line numberDiff line numberDiff line change
@@ -34,6 +34,7 @@
3434
"BLUEPILL_F103C6",
3535
"BLUEPILL_F103CB",
3636
"DEMO_F030F4_16M",
37+
"DEMO_F030F4_HSI",
3738
"Generic_F103R8T6",
3839
"Generic_F103RBT6",
3940
"Generic_F103RCT6",

0 commit comments

Comments
 (0)